How did I get here? One thing is for sure and that is that nothing foretold a career in communications consultancy when I graduated as a criminologist in 1999. Life is full of unexpected pivots, however, and I have not regretted a single moment leaving the Belgian Defense Department to work as a junior lobbyist for the Belgian public postal operator in 2002.
Actually, working in-house at the public company that is now called bpost was not yet the final destination for me. It is there that I met and discovered the work of consultants who assisted bpost in the professionalizing and streamlining of both its internal and external communications. It quickly became clear to me that that would be what I was going to pursue: being a consultant to professional communicators.
I have since 2007 not worked in any other field than communications consultancy. In Belgium, I was a consultant with akkanto (2007 – 2011), and a senior consultant and then managing consultant with FINN (2012 – 2015), both tier 1 independent Brussels PR agencies. In 2015, I moved from Belgium to Austin (TX), where I have been a VP and Partner at Swyft, an Austin based B2B PR firm, till 2019.
Today, I run my own consultancy practice called Detavernier Strategic Communication. My core expertise lies in corporate communication, content marketing, public relations, corporate branding and crisis communications. I have serviced clients in sectors as diverse as energy, tech, food, entertainment, banking, insurance, construction and professional services. My experience counseling clients on many different tracks, in many different sectors, allows me to propose a host of solutions that are both mutually reinforcing and unbound by a vision that is constrained by what is “done” in any given sector.
In addition to consulting, I am also an experienced trainer. I have over the last ten years trained more than 500 C-level executives helping them communicate their messages clearly and effectively through media and presentation skills trainings.
I hold both APR (PRSA) and SCMP (IABC) accreditations and am happy to be actively involved in the organizations that award the accreditations, as a treasurer with PRSA Austin and as a member of the GCCC that governs the (S)CMP accreditations program for IABC.
